User can upload a file with barcodes or with itemnumbers
[koha.git] / koha-tmpl / intranet-tmpl / prog / en / modules / tools / batchMod.tmpl
1 <!-- TMPL_INCLUDE NAME="doc-head-open.inc" -->
2 <title>Koha &rsaquo; Tools &rsaquo; Inventory</title>
3 <!-- TMPL_INCLUDE NAME="doc-head-close.inc" -->
4 <!-- TMPL_INCLUDE NAME="calendar.inc" -->
5 </head>
6 <body>
7 <!-- TMPL_INCLUDE NAME="header.inc" -->
8 <!-- TMPL_INCLUDE NAME="cat-search.inc"-->
9
10 <div id="breadcrumbs">
11         <a href="/cgi-bin/koha/mainpage.pl">Home</a> &rsaquo;
12         <a href="/cgi-bin/koha/tools/tools-home.pl">Tools</a> &rsaquo;
13         <!-- TMPL_IF name="del" -->
14         <a href="/cgi-bin/koha/tools/batchMod.pl?del=1">Delete batches of notices</a>
15         <!-- TMPL_ELSE -->
16         <a href="/cgi-bin/koha/tools/batchMod.pl">Modify batches of notices</a>
17         <!-- /TMPL_IF -->
18 </div>
19
20 <div id="doc3" class="yui-t2">
21     <div id="bd">
22         <div id="yui-main">
23             <div class="yui-b">
24                 <h1>Batch <!-- TMPL_IF name="del" -->deletion<!-- TMPL_ELSE -->modification<!-- /TMPL_IF --></h1>
25                 <!-- TMPL_UNLESS name="op" -->
26                         <form method="post" enctype="multipart/form-data" action="/cgi-bin/koha/tools/batchMod.pl">
27                             <fieldset class="rows">
28                                 <legend>Use a file</legend>
29                                       <ol>
30                                       <li>
31                                         <label for="barcode_file">Barcodes file</label><input type="radio" name="filecontent" value="barcode_file" id="barcode_file" checked="checked" /><br />
32                                         <label for="itemid_file">Item Id's file</label><input type="radio" name="filecontent" value="itemid_file" id="itemid_file" />
33                                       </li>
34                                     <li><label for="uploadfile">File: </label> <input type="file" id="uploadfile" name="uploadfile"></input></li>
35                                 </ol>
36                             </fieldset>
37                             <fieldset class="rows">
38                                 <legend>Or scan items one-by-one</legend>
39                                 <ol>
40                                     <li>
41                                       <label for="barcodelist">Barcodes list (one barcode per line): </label>
42                                       <textarea rows="10" cols="30" id="barcodelist" name="barcodelist"></textarea>
43                                     </li>
44                                 </ol>
45                             </fieldset>
46                             <input type="hidden" name="op" value="show" />
47                             <!-- TMPL_IF name="del" --><input type="hidden" name="del" value="1" /><!-- /TMPL_IF -->
48                             <fieldset class="action">
49                                 <input type="submit" value="Continue" class="button" />
50                             </fieldset>
51                         </form>
52                     </div>
53                 <!-- /TMPL_UNLESS -->
54 <!-- TMPL_IF NAME="barcode_not_unique" --><div class="dialog alert"><strong>Error saving item</strong>: Barcode must be unique.</div><!-- /TMPL_IF -->
55 <!-- TMPL_IF NAME="no_next_barcode" --><div class="dialog alert"><strong>Error saving items</strong>: Unable to automatically determine values for barcodes. No item has been inserted.</div><!-- /TMPL_IF -->
56 <!-- TMPL_IF NAME="book_on_loan" --><div class="dialog alert"><strong>Cannot Delete</strong>: item is checked out.</div><!-- /TMPL_IF -->
57 <!-- TMPL_IF NAME="book_reserved" --><div class="dialogalert"><strong>Cannot Delete</strong>: item has a waiting hold.</div><!-- /TMPL_IF -->
58
59 <!-- TMPL_IF name="item_loop" -->
60 <form name="f" action="batchMod.pl" method="post">
61 <div id="cataloguing_additem_itemlist">
62         <div style="overflow:auto">
63         <table>
64             <tr>
65                                 <th>&nbsp;</th>
66                 <!-- TMPL_LOOP NAME="item_header_loop" --> <th> <!-- TMPL_VAR NAME="header_value" --> </th>
67                 <!-- /TMPL_LOOP --> </tr>
68             <!-- TMPL_LOOP NAME="item_loop" --> <tr> <!-- TMPL_IF Name="nomod"--> <td class="error">Cannot Edit</td><!--TMPL_ELSE--><td><input type="checkbox" name="itemnumber" value="<!--TMPL_VAR Name="itemnumber"-->" id="row<!-- TMPL_VAR NAME="itemnumber" -->" checked="checked"></td><!--/TMPL_IF-->
69                 <!-- TMPL_LOOP NAME="item_value" --> <td><!-- TMPL_VAR ESCAPE="HTML" NAME="field" --></td> 
70                                 <!-- /TMPL_LOOP --> </tr>
71             <!-- /TMPL_LOOP -->
72         </table>
73         </div>
74 </div>
75 <!-- TMPL_IF name="show" -->
76 <div id="cataloguing_additem_newitem">
77      <input type="hidden" name="op" value="<!-- TMPL_VAR NAME="op" -->" />
78     <!-- TMPL_IF name="del" -->
79                             <p>This will delete the selected items.</p>
80                             <input type="hidden" name="del" value="1" />
81     <!-- TMPL_ELSE -->
82         <h2>Edit Items</h2>
83         <fieldset class="rows">
84         <ol>
85         <!-- TMPL_LOOP NAME="item" -->
86                <li><div class="subfield_line" style="<!-- TMPL_VAR NAME='visibility' -->" id="subfield<!-- TMPL_VAR NAME='tag' --><!-- TMPL_VAR NAME='subfield' --><!-- TMPL_VAR name="random" -->">
87                <label><!-- TMPL_VAR NAME="subfield" --> - <!-- TMPL_IF name="mandatory" --><b><!-- /TMPL_IF --><!-- TMPL_VAR NAME="marc_lib" --><!-- TMPL_IF name="mandatory" --> *</b><!-- /TMPL_IF --></label>
88                 <!-- TMPL_VAR NAME="marc_value" -->
89                 <input type="hidden" name="tag"       value="<!-- TMPL_VAR NAME="tag" -->" />
90                 <input type="hidden" name="subfield"  value="<!-- TMPL_VAR NAME="subfield" -->" />
91                 <input type="hidden" name="mandatory" value="<!-- TMPL_VAR NAME="mandatory" -->" />
92                 <!-- TMPL_IF NAME="repeatable" -->
93                     <span class="buttonPlus" onclick="CloneSubfield('subfield<!-- TMPL_VAR NAME='tag' --><!-- TMPL_VAR NAME='subfield' --><!-- TMPL_VAR name="random" -->')">+</span>
94                 <!-- /TMPL_IF -->
95    
96             </div></li>
97         <!-- /TMPL_LOOP -->
98     </ol>
99     </fieldset>
100 <fieldset class="action">    
101     <input type="submit" name="submit" value="Go" />
102 </fieldset>
103 </div>
104     <!-- /TMPL_IF -->   
105            <!-- TMPL_ELSE -->
106                         <h3>No results!</h3>
107                         <a href="javascript:window.history.back()">Go back</a>
108            <!-- /TMPL_IF -->
109
110 </div>
111 </div>
112         <div class="yui-b">
113             <!-- TMPL_INCLUDE NAME="tools-menu.inc" -->
114         </div>
115     </div>
116 </div>
117 </body>
118 </html>